In Texas, it is generally illegal to take starfish or other marine life from public beaches without a proper fishing license or permits. The Texas Parks and Wildlife Department regulates the collection of marine organisms to protect aquatic ecosystems. It's important to check local regulations and guidelines, as rules can vary by location and species. Always practice responsible and sustainable behavior when interacting with wildlife.
